FSU football has been hot on the recruiting trails in July and had several big-time recruits on campus this weekend for their Seminole Showcase event.

One player the coaching staff had on campus to pay close attention to was three-star linebacker Timir Hickman-Collins from Fort Mill, South Carolina.

The Noles offered Hickman-Collins on May 10, and wanted to get a closer look with him on campus this weekend.

It looks like the visit went well, as two crystal ball predictions favoring the Noles were published Saturday. Both of the predictions had a confidence of six out of 10.

FSU has one linebacker committed (three-star Jayden Parrish) in the 2024 recruiting class and added Northwestern transfer Justin Cryer (will count towards the 2023 class) earlier this week.

I wasn’t sure FSU would take another linebacker in the 2024 recruiting class, but it looks like it’s possible they will.

I know FSU football fans have not been happy with linebacker recruiting this cycle under FSU linebackers coach Randy Shannon.

Hickman-Collins doesn’t have a composite ranking, but 247Sports ranks him as the No. 82 linebacker and No. 14 player in the Palmetto State.

He lists at 6’1″ and 218 pounds and has a verified 100 meter time of 12.57 in April of this year. His only other Power 5 offer is from Georgia Tech.
